    TLDR: if you're looking for a local spot with a wide variety of options and good pasta this is it. This is my second favorite place for pasta! I love how many dishes there are to choose from, but yes the other reviews about the service being slow is true. But it's because they're understaffed, so we were patient and I'm glad we were! The server themselves are nice and did their best, I even think the owner came out to help. Back to the food: we ordered braised lamb, fettuccine Mediterranean, and a bottle of Cab Sauv. Everything came out perfect! The lamb literally fell off the bone, and the seafood wasn't over cooked. The wine we picked was also amazing (despite me ordering fettuccine). The pasta itself was good too, not too dense and not over/under cooked. The ambiance was good for a date night or just having dinner with friends. Besides the serving time everything was great! I'd give this place 3.5 stars

    Very nice place to have a team lunch. I had the Veal Sorrentina as the main course with the Tiramisu as the dessert, it also comes with a salad with a vinaigrette. The food was really good and it was a nice cozy environment for a group of about 15 to enjoy some time together. Our server was attentive and was able to refill our drinks promptly, get us extra bread, and got our food out in a pretty timely manner. Definitely recommend coming here for lunch as you won't normally run into the dinner rush, but you'll get the same amazing food and might even get most of the place to yourself.
